Abstract

Anti-roll bar is a suspension element used at the front, rear, or at both ends of a car. It will reduce body roll by resisting any unequal vertical motion between the pair of wheels to which it is connected. The function is to keep tires in contact with the surface of the road, support the weight of a vehicle and absorb the forces generated by the movement and motion of the vehicle. From the previous study, most of the design are locate at the bushing near the bend location that it cause the stress of anti-roll bar higher and fracture will occur. Types of the cross section is also the cause to the problem. By using hollow bar, it will reduce the weight of the anti-roll bar compared to solid bar, but hollow bar will produce higher stress than solid bar. Some of the bars have a simpler shape depending on the car and some have irregular shape and some have weight issue. This project entitled Design and Analysis of Anti-roll bar using Computer-aided Engineering tools is focusing to analyse the anti-roll bar design by using computer-aided engineering tool and to improve the design regarding the analysis of computer-aided engineering tools. A stress analysis was carried out by using the finite element technique for the determination of highly stressed areas on the bar. Design consideration of the car anti-roll bar is studied from past researchers with the summarized of current invention of car anti-roll bar. In development of the car anti-roll bar, interplay among design elements such as material, function analysis, failure analysis and product design specifications are needed to be taken into consideration in development of it without affecting its conventional function and achieve the performance goal. The ability of the composite material is possible to be the next future generation of automotive anti-roll bar. Regarding to the analysis, it shows that the improvement design of the anti-roll bar have higher roll stiffness compare to previous design. It also have lower weight because of using hollow anti-roll bar and changing the material of the anti-roll bar, but in term of stress, it have higher stress compare to previous design. This is because of type of material, type of cross-section, location of bushing and parameter of the improvement in the improvement design was change compare to previous design.
